构件库系统论文开题报告文献综述

构件库系统论文开题报告文献综述

导读:本文包含了构件库系统论文开题报告文献综述、选题提纲参考文献,主要关键词:构件,软件,分布式,系统,复用,本体,体系结构。

构件库系统论文文献综述写法

王维强,孙辉,刘恩新[1](2017)在《基于SOA的采油工艺构件库系统开发与应用研究》一文中研究指出采油工艺构件库系统的研发是面向油田采油工艺领域,以提高工艺软件开发效率,增强软件可复用性及易用性为目标,向工艺设计人员及软件开发人员提供采油工艺业务构件。系统基于SOA架构,以采油工艺业务为核心,经过业务分析,抽取相同功能算法,采用WCF、Java等技术将算法封装为构件,通过ESB进行构件组装。系统支持构件的分布式存储,注册、发布由构件库管理系统完成。通过该系统的研究,形成了适合于主导采油工艺设计的软件构件,建立了采油工艺构件库,研发了构件库管理系统,实现了构件的分布式部署,在工艺设计过程及油田生产现场进行了应用,收到良好效果。构件库的丰富、完善是一个长期的工作,建立适用于自研软件开发的标准体系,加强构件的适用性,尚需进一步研究。该系统在采油工艺领域内进行了构件化开发的有益探索,建立了工艺软件开发的新模式,对工艺设计过程具有积极的指导意义。(本文来源于《2017IPPTC国际石油石化技术会议论文集》期刊2017-03-20)

伍军[2](2014)在《面向领域的软件构件库系统初步研究》一文中研究指出构件技术是在面向对象技术的基础上发展起来的,在计算机软件领域被证实具有较大的发展潜力。本文首先介绍了软件构件库系统的概念及其职能,分析了当前的软件构件库系统存在的问题,并提出建立面向领域的软件构件库系统的相关策略。(本文来源于《黑龙江科技信息》期刊2014年31期)

彭如香,丁建华,杨涛[3](2014)在《基于本体的主动构件库系统研究》一文中研究指出目前,基于构件的软件开发方法(CBSD)在软件工程研究与软件开发领域变得越来越重要。该文提出了一种主动构件库系统系统,在传统构件库SourceForge的基础上,该系统根据开发者的实际需求,主动的将构件推送给用户。该方法通过构建领域本体,创建构件库访问代理,实时代码分析,并结合用户个性化信息,在上述基础上实现了基于本体的构件检索与推送。方法有效的整合了构件库、构件检索、构件查询,并同开发过程进行了无缝整合。试验表明,在开发过程中应用该方法,可以提升构件查询的准确度,并有效地降低获取构件的成本。(本文来源于《电脑知识与技术》期刊2014年18期)

张红卫,惠建新[4](2014)在《Web Service构架下的多语种构件库系统及实现》一文中研究指出论文以构件库技术和Web Services技术为基础,提出了将两种技术结合的Web services构件库的基本框架,结合新疆多语种语言的特点及应用需求,设计开发了多语种语言构件库管理系统。验证了Web Service技术开发模式具有良好的互操作性、平台无关性和可伸缩性。多语种构件库管理系统的建设填补了多语种语言民族地区相关软件业领域建设的空白,其开发模式及相关技术解决方案对促进面向中亚西亚出口软件开发提供重要技术支持。(本文来源于《计算机与数字工程》期刊2014年04期)

李斌[5](2012)在《基于Lucene的分布式全文检索在构件库系统中的实现》一文中研究指出随着软件复用与基于构件的软件开发实践的不断深入和发展,以及分布式软件构件库规模的不断扩大,在分布式构件库中检索符合需求的构件变得非常困难。因此针对分布式构件库系统建立一个快速有效的分布式检索系统是非常必要的。本文从分布式构件库系统的特点出发,深入剖析了全文检索引擎Lucene的组织结构、索引文件结构以及工作原理。并对多种中文分词工具做出了分析,选用了适合构件库系统的中文分词工具。由于Lucene仅能处理纯文本格式数据。因此,本文在Lucene中增加多格式文档处理模块,以实现对多种文件格式的支持。并针对分布式构件库的特点,制定了异步通信框架,以实现分布式的全文检索。本文在设计上以面向对象的思想为指导,实现了全文检索与分布式构件库系统的松耦合,便于全文系统向其他系统的移植,并采用多种设计模式,易于开发人员对系统的扩展和维护。最后本文通过测试证明,本文针对分布式构件库特点,构建的分布式全文检索系统在查全率和查准率以及响应时间等指标上都达到了预期的目标,也完全可以满足用户的需求。(本文来源于《西安电子科技大学》期刊2012-02-01)

周赵鹏[6](2012)在《基于互联网的构件库系统构件描述信息抽取算法研究》一文中研究指出基于构件的软件开发方法被视为解决软件危机的现实可行途径,这种方法的前提是需要大量可以使用的元构件,为了解决构件的来源问题,当前互联网涌现了一批构件资源下载网站,但是这些构件资源总体分散,这对构件的准确、全面获取造成极大的不便,对这些构件资源网站的构件描述信息进行抽取、然后重新组织和整合,构建一个基于互联网的构件库系统,并提供统一的入口供构件获取者检索,具有重大的现实意义。构建基于互联网的构件库系统涉及到叁个方面的关键技术,1)主题爬虫技术,主要从互联网当中采集包含有构件信息的web文档;2)信息抽取技术,从采集到的web页面中自动获取构件描述信息,并把它转换成语义更为清晰、更为结构化的格式;3)构件检索,对抽取到的信息进行标注、挖掘,并进行合理的组织和存储,提供一个入口供用户检索。本文将就信息抽取中的相关问题重点展开讨论,这是一个承上启下的研究,对上它需要对粗糙的、杂而无序的网页进行分析处理,提取出有效的构件描述信息,对下它需要以合理的方式进行组织,为后续的构件挖掘、构件检索提供便利。目前的一些网页信息抽取算法主要分为基于html结构、包装器归纳、网页语义分析叁类,针对这些算法在抽取基于互联网的构件描述信息上的不足,提出了一种基于主题相似度不断逼近的构件信息抽取算法,通过引入结构化抽取模型的同义词表,屏蔽不同构件库网站对构件描述的差异,同时利用构件描述信息往往聚集在某个特定标签节点之下的结构特征,不断计算每个标签节点的主题相似度直到最大,从而达到精确定位和抽取目标信息的目的。充分且详实的实验表明,该算法在保证较高抽取率的前提下,实现起来相对简单,时间性能有小幅提升,同时可维护性好以及对网站结构的动态变化有很好的适应能力。(本文来源于《华中科技大学》期刊2012-01-01)

陈志勇[7](2010)在《基于刻面描述的分布式构件库系统的研究》一文中研究指出软件复用是解决软件危机比较现实有效的方法之一。基于构件的软件开发CBSD(Component-Based Software Development)方法既是软件复用的切实可行的途径,也是实现软件工业化生产的必由之路,已经成为了软件复用领域的研究热点。构件库作为支持大量构件的描述、存储、管理和检索的构件复用基础设施,在CBSD方法中扮演了重要角色。随着构件相关技术的逐步成熟,一些科研机构和软件企业正在建立并完善具有实用价值的企业构件库。企业之间对共享可复用构件资源的愿望也随之日益增强。但是不少企业重视构件的知识产权保护,因此在保持企业原有独立性和保密性的基础上整合这些具有地理位置上分散性,描述方案的多样性,数据库组织多元化等特征的构件库的需求日益迫切。这就驱使我们寻求新的理论和技术,通过协调机制将分布、异构的构件库整合起来,形成一种分布式构件库系统(DCLS,DistributedComponentLibrarySystem)。智能Agent技术具有先天的分布特性[1],主要用于解决复杂分布的现实问题,开发处于动态的、不确定环境中的、健壮的、大规模的软件系统。在电子商务、信息检索、移动计算、分布计算、知识管理等方面都有着广泛的应用。如果能将智能Agent技术应用在构件库中,形成多Agent分布式构件库系统,可有效地屏蔽构件库间的分散性和异构性;方便地实现构件资源共享;并达到高效复用构件的目的。在构件库系统中,构件的分类模式、检索方法和构件库的实现方法是叁个最核心的功能。本文在分析现有构件描述方法的基础上提出了构件通用属性的描述方法CGADM(Component General Attribute Described Method)。根据目前被广泛应用的构件刻面分类描述方法及其特点,从构件复用者不同的检索方式出发,提出了基于浏览检索方式、基于刻面检索方式和基于术语检索方式这叁种构件检索方式以及与之对应的五种匹配模型和两种匹配算法。通过分析智能Agent和多Agent系统的特征和实现方法,将智能Agent技术应用到DCLS中。通过Agent之间的相互通信和协作,可较好地满足企业构件库之间的资源共享,而且可以更高效、更智能化地管理DCLS。(本文来源于《南昌航空大学》期刊2010-06-01)

常洁,许天兵,赵志昆,徐如志[8](2010)在《基于Agent的Peer-to-Peer式分布式构件库系统》一文中研究指出为解决构件库中存在的种种问题,在分析了软件复用现状和构件库的特点的基础上,提出了一种基于Agent的P2P式的分布式构件库系统,阐述了系统的体系结构并在理论基础上开发出了原型系统。该系统能够达到软构件复用的目的,验证了方法的可行性。(本文来源于《计算机系统应用》期刊2010年05期)

梁小江[9](2010)在《基于OSGi的构件库系统设计与实现》一文中研究指出近几年来,在软件工程领域,基于构件的软件复用技术成为构建新系统,避免重复劳动的解决方案,它被视为解决软件危机,提高软件生产效率和质量的现实可行的途径。OSGi(Open Services Gateway initiative)技术成为软件复用的又一关键技术,是近几年迅速发展并受到高度重视的一门学科分支,构件库系统作为构件复用的基础物质仓库,扮演了极为重要的角色。当前,软件界对基于OSGi的构件库系统及其相关技术进行了研究,并取得不少成果,但是,基于OSGi的企业级应用并不多见,特别是很少有基于OSGi的构件库系统。本文针对上述不足,在充分研究了OSGi技术、构件及构件库技术、软件复用技术、领域工程等相关理论知识的基础上,设计了基于OSGi的构件库系统。该系统实现了web容器与OSGi框架的集成。系统面向web服务,构件库系统提供构件存储、检索、进化等功能均通过web服务完成,符合发展和共享的需求。文章在构件库系统核心业务逻辑设计与实现选择中,分析了构件信息存储模型和信息表达方式,提出采用OSGi技术实现构件库系统核心业务逻辑,如数据持久化模块、刻面术语管理模块、构件查询模块、构件版本管理模块、构件关系管理模块等。此外,为保证web容器与OSGi框架的集成,本文还实现了监听注册服务模块、基于JNDI服务查找模块。最后,本文对构件库系统进行了功能性测试、性能测试和动态性测试,并对实验结果进行了分析。(本文来源于《西安电子科技大学》期刊2010-03-01)

杨森,曹宝香[10](2009)在《基于SOA的分布式构件库系统的设计与实现》一文中研究指出为了解决分布式构件中存在的访问和控制不便的问题,笔者设计并实现了基于SOA的分布式构件库系统来实现分布式构件之间跨平台、松耦合的互操作。文中分析了将SOA引入分布式构件库的可行性,通过研究J2EE对SOA的支持——J2EE Web Service技术,设计了基于SOA的J2EE四层体系结构,采用J2EE Web Service技术将构件或构件库包装成服务,对外只留出公共的接口供构件使用者调用,从而屏蔽了分布式构件的异构性,具有一定的理论和实践意义。(本文来源于《北京联合大学学报(自然科学版)》期刊2009年04期)

构件库系统论文开题报告范文

(1)论文研究背景及目的

此处内容要求:

首先简单简介论文所研究问题的基本概念和背景,再而简单明了地指出论文所要研究解决的具体问题,并提出你的论文准备的观点或解决方法。

写法范例:

构件技术是在面向对象技术的基础上发展起来的,在计算机软件领域被证实具有较大的发展潜力。本文首先介绍了软件构件库系统的概念及其职能,分析了当前的软件构件库系统存在的问题,并提出建立面向领域的软件构件库系统的相关策略。

(2)本文研究方法

调查法:该方法是有目的、有系统的搜集有关研究对象的具体信息。

观察法:用自己的感官和辅助工具直接观察研究对象从而得到有关信息。

实验法:通过主支变革、控制研究对象来发现与确认事物间的因果关系。

文献研究法:通过调查文献来获得资料,从而全面的、正确的了解掌握研究方法。

实证研究法:依据现有的科学理论和实践的需要提出设计。

定性分析法:对研究对象进行“质”的方面的研究,这个方法需要计算的数据较少。

定量分析法:通过具体的数字,使人们对研究对象的认识进一步精确化。

跨学科研究法:运用多学科的理论、方法和成果从整体上对某一课题进行研究。

功能分析法:这是社会科学用来分析社会现象的一种方法,从某一功能出发研究多个方面的影响。

模拟法:通过创设一个与原型相似的模型来间接研究原型某种特性的一种形容方法。

构件库系统论文参考文献

[1].王维强,孙辉,刘恩新.基于SOA的采油工艺构件库系统开发与应用研究[C].2017IPPTC国际石油石化技术会议论文集.2017

[2].伍军.面向领域的软件构件库系统初步研究[J].黑龙江科技信息.2014

[3].彭如香,丁建华,杨涛.基于本体的主动构件库系统研究[J].电脑知识与技术.2014

[4].张红卫,惠建新.WebService构架下的多语种构件库系统及实现[J].计算机与数字工程.2014

[5].李斌.基于Lucene的分布式全文检索在构件库系统中的实现[D].西安电子科技大学.2012

[6].周赵鹏.基于互联网的构件库系统构件描述信息抽取算法研究[D].华中科技大学.2012

[7].陈志勇.基于刻面描述的分布式构件库系统的研究[D].南昌航空大学.2010

[8].常洁,许天兵,赵志昆,徐如志.基于Agent的Peer-to-Peer式分布式构件库系统[J].计算机系统应用.2010

[9].梁小江.基于OSGi的构件库系统设计与实现[D].西安电子科技大学.2010

[10].杨森,曹宝香.基于SOA的分布式构件库系统的设计与实现[J].北京联合大学学报(自然科学版).2009

标签:;  ;  ;  ;  ;  ;  ;  

构件库系统论文开题报告文献综述
下载Doc文档

猜你喜欢